activity /ac·tiv·i·ty/ (ak-tiv´i-te)
1. the quality or process of exerting energy or of accomplishing an effect.
2. a thermodynamic quantity that represents the effective concentration of a solute in a nonideal solution. Symbol .
3. the number of disintegrations per unit time of a radioactive material. Symbol .
4. the presence of recordable electrical energy in a muscle or nerve (electrical a.).

end-plate activity  spontaneous activity recorded close to motor end plates in normal muscle.
enzyme activity  the catalytic effect exerted by an enzyme, expressed as units per milligram of enzyme (specific a.) or as molecules of substrate transformed per minute per molecule of enzyme (molecular a.) .
intrinsic sympathomimetic activity  (ISA) the ability of a ß-blocker to stimulate ß-adrenergic receptors weakly during ß-blockade.
optical activity  the ability of a chemical compound to rotate the plane of polarization of plane-polarized light.

ac·tiv·i·ty (k-tv-t)
n.
1. A physiological process.
2. The presence of neurogenic electrical energy in electroencephalography.
3. An ideal concentration for which the law of mass action will apply perfectly.
4. The intensity of a radioactive source.
5. The ability to take part in a chemical reaction.

activity
the quality or process of releasing energy or of accomplishing an effect.

displacement activity
an instinctive behavior pattern, exhibited out of context and believed to be a means of relieving tension in the animal. Usually performed when the animal is in a state of high arousal or when it is frustrated in the performance of some instinctive activity. Seen as sexual mounting, digging, tail chasing, or excessive grooming in cats.
economic activity
a method of producing a specific product, e.g. fine wool, white veal.
enzyme activity
the catalytic effect exerted by an enzyme, expressed as units per milligram of enzyme (specific activity) or molecules of substrate transformed per minute per molecule of enzyme (molecular activity).
activity gross income
the total value of production, rather than the income, for a particular activity.
activity gross margin
the gross income of an activity less its variable costs.
intermediate activity
production of a commodity which is not sold but is used as an input to some other enterprise, e.g. crop used on the farm as stock feed.
optical activity
the ability of a chemical compound to rotate the plane of polarization of plane-polarized light.
